I picked up a few 50th Anniversary clad Kennedy half dollar sets, I cannot afford the Gold Kennedy. So now I/we have to wait till the fall to buy the 50th Anniversary Kennedy Silver set, which includes 4 different 90% silver Kennedy half dollars.

I guess this is to avoid the BHOF fiasco.

I'm saving to buy 5 silver sets and keeping them in OGP.
